Nice!

Smokin' 'em up gets addicting real quick.

Sanford, one thing to remember is he doesn't have a VP44 and isn't nearly as suseptable to the low fuel pressure issues that your truck is. The CP3 in the 3rd Gen's is the same CP3 that is on the Duramax and they don't even have lift pumps.

Now, is it a good idea to have an AirDog or FASS? Damn skippy.
